9 Easy Facts About Gerardo Menchaca Immigration Lawyers San Antonio Tx Shown
Are you currently thinking of immigrating to San Antonio, Texas, but emotion confused from the legalities associated? Well, worry not! San Antonio boasts a myriad of immigration attorneys All set To help you in the intricate system. From navigating visa applications to providing illustration in cour